Strategic Plant Positioning



Consider the design of your yard and the types of plants you need to tactically place them for optimum pest-proofing effectiveness.

Beginning by organizing plants with comparable resistance to pests together. By doing this, you can create a natural barrier that discourages bugs from spreading out throughout your garden.



In addition, putting pest-repelling plants like marigolds, lavender, or mint near even more at risk plants can help safeguard them. Tall plants, such as sunflowers or corn, can act as a guard for shorter plants against bugs like bunnies or ground-dwelling bugs.

Keep in mind to leave adequate room between plants to enhance air circulation and lower the danger of illness that pests could carry.

Additionally, think about planting strong-smelling natural herbs like rosemary or basil near susceptible plants to confuse bugs' senses and make it harder for them to locate their targets.

Reliable Insect Control Approaches



For combating yard bugs effectively, executing a multi-faceted bug control strategy is crucial. Begin by urging all-natural predators like birds, ladybugs, and praying mantises to aid keep bug populaces in check. Introducing plants that bring in these advantageous insects can help in insect control. Furthermore, exercising good garden hygiene by eliminating particles and weeds where bugs might conceal can make your yard much less friendly to undesirable visitors.

Take into consideration making use of physical barriers such as row cover textiles or netting to secure vulnerable plants from pests like caterpillars and birds. Applying natural pesticides like neem oil or insecticidal soap can likewise be effective against certain pests while being much less dangerous to useful insects and the environment. It's vital to revolve your crops each period to stop the accumulation of parasite populaces that target certain plants.

Routinely examine your plants for indications of parasite damages so you can act promptly. By incorporating these methods and remaining vigilant, you can successfully control yard pests and appreciate a flourishing, pest-free garden.
